新聞中心
解決火狐(firefox)瀏覽器下ECSHOP表單無法刷新重置問題
由于工作需要,無憂主機(jī)小編經(jīng)常要用到各種瀏覽器,這次使用火狐瀏覽器在刷新ecshop的表單在刷新后,發(fā)現(xiàn)表單里面的內(nèi)容沒有重置。 如下的最簡單的HTML代碼 <input type="text" name="text" value=""> 在Firefox 下面,如果你更改了表單的內(nèi)容,然后你點(diǎn)擊刷新按鈕,你會發(fā)現(xiàn),文本框里面的數(shù)值并沒有回復(fù)到原始值,而仍然是你修改后的數(shù)值。 這里無憂主機(jī)小編有兩種猜測: 1、火狐緩沖了頁面,發(fā)現(xiàn)文件沒有改變,所以頁面也不變 2、火狐替你自動(dòng)填寫了你剛才填寫的東西,類似自動(dòng)填表功能 小編通過每次加載頁面都清理緩存來測試是否是緩存問題,但是經(jīng)過測試,發(fā)現(xiàn)每個(gè)頁面都添加清空緩存再加載的代碼,依舊沒有效果 排除第一種可能性 第二種可能性,打開Firefox 發(fā)現(xiàn)了自動(dòng)填表功能,但是他前面的選擇框并沒有選中,看來也不是這里。經(jīng)搜索發(fā)現(xiàn),這個(gè)問題還是挺普遍的,最終在firefox的網(wǎng)站找到了答案: 將文本框修改為 <input type="text" name="text" value="" autocomplete="off">如果只是單個(gè)字段,可以在單個(gè)字段上進(jìn)行修改,如果是整個(gè)表單,則可以在form上修改, 如下代碼:<form name="frm_user" id="frm_user" method="post" autocomplete="off"> 到此問題解決。 友情提示:修改模板有風(fēng)險(xiǎn),請做好備份。 無憂主機(jī)相關(guān)文章推薦閱讀: ECSHOP單獨(dú)開啟商品頁面?zhèn)戊o態(tài)URL重寫的方法 ECSHOP為什么發(fā)布文章時(shí)候只顯示標(biāo)題不顯示內(nèi)容 ECSHOP用戶協(xié)議礙眼?無憂主機(jī)教您刪除注冊頁面的用戶協(xié)議 ECSHOP怎么才能實(shí)現(xiàn)鼠標(biāo)滑過(不用雙擊)圖片自動(dòng)切換為大圖
本文地址:http://www.gle-technology.com/ecshop/16542.html